#d59633 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d59633 is composed of 83.5% red, 58.8% green and 20%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 29.6% magenta, 76.1%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 36.7 degrees, a saturation of 65.9% and a lightness of 51.8%. #d59633 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ff66 with #ab2d00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

Shades and Tints of #d59633

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070502 is the darkest color, while #fdfaf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d59633

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#89857f is the less saturated color, while #fb9e0d is the most saturated one.
